> That's the key thing that I don't like about Reply-To munging: it
> makes it much more difficult to do private replies.

And for others, the key thing is that with private replies by default, 
potentially interesting group discussions are stillborn because people are 
unaware that instead of making a public comment, they just whispered to one 
person.

That's why LIST ADMIN CONTROL is more important than unilaterally forcing 
one particular "right way" down everybody's throats.  Admins should have 
this choice, and not be bludgeoned by one side of a religious question.
